ACOR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2018 in Review

174 of the 4,374 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Acorda Therapeutics (ACOR) for Q3 2018, worth a combined $1.01B — down 29% from $1.42B a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in ACOR was balanced in Q3 2018: 24 funds opened new positions, 24 closed out, 53 added to existing stakes and 53 trimmed.

The largest buyer was State Street, adding an estimated $21M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$26.4M.
